Archaeology Notes

NJ90NW 1074 93927 06274

NJ 9393 0625 An archaeological watching brief was undertaken on the site of a proposed development at Caberstone House, Belmont St, Aberdeen. The small excavated area (approx 60m sq) was situated between Caberstone House to the E-N/E and the Belmont Cinema to the W-S/W. The ground on site comprised made-up ground (mainly brown clay) cut through by services. The excavations had exposed some of the foundations for Caberstone House; otherwise there was no evidence for the existence or survival of any significant archaeological features.

Information from S Buchanan (Aberdeen City Council Archaeological Unit) 09 July 2007. Oasis ID: aberdeen3-35013.
